Best News Network
Browsing Tag


Review: Time on Frog Island

There and back again (and again) If you’re coming into Time on Frog Island expecting something along the lines of A Short Hike, know that it actually shares a lot more DNA with The Legend of Zelda: Link’s Awakening than that indie darling.…